Botanical Profile and Ecological Niche

Fennel (Foeniculum vulgare) is a hardy perennial herb belonging to the Apiaceae family, renowned for its distinctive anise-like aroma and flavor, primarily attributed to the volatile compound anethole. This tall plant, often reaching heights of up to 2 meters (6.5 feet), features finely dissected, feathery leaves that are pinnately compound, giving it a delicate appearance. The plant produces umbels of small, yellow flowers, which develop into characteristic ribbed, oblong fruits containing seeds.

Fennel thrives in well-drained soils and prefers full sun, often found naturalized in meadows, along roadsides, and in disturbed habitats across temperate regions. Its ecological role includes providing nectar for pollinators and serving as a food source for certain insect larvae. The plant's resilience and ability to self-seed contribute to its widespread distribution, making it a common sight in many landscapes.

Historical Trajectory and Cultural Significance

The cultivation and use of fennel date back to antiquity, with evidence of its presence in ancient Mediterranean civilizations. The Greeks and Romans extensively utilized fennel, not only as a culinary herb and spice but also for its medicinal properties, believing it possessed digestive, diuretic, and even eyesight-enhancing qualities. The name 'Fennel' itself derives from the Old English 'fenol' or Latin 'feniculum,' meaning 'little hay,' likely referring to its scent.

Throughout the Middle Ages, fennel continued to be valued in European pharmacopoeias and kitchens, often planted around homes to ward off evil spirits. Its journey across continents, facilitated by trade and migration, led to its integration into diverse global cuisines, from Indian curries where its seeds are a staple, to Italian dishes where the bulb is a key ingredient. This historical depth underscores fennel's enduring cultural significance as a versatile plant.

Biochemistry of Flavor and Aroma

The sensory appeal of fennel is largely dictated by its essential oil composition, dominated by anethole. This phenylpropene is responsible for the characteristic sweet, licorice-like fragrance and taste. While anethole is most concentrated in the seeds, it is also present in the bulb and leaves, albeit in lower quantities.

Other minor components, such as fenchone, estragole, and p-cymene, contribute to the complexity of fennel's flavor profile, adding subtle bitter or herbaceous notes. The transformation of these compounds during cooking is crucial to its culinary utility. Heat can alter the volatility and perception of these aromatics, mellowing the sharp, pungent notes of raw fennel into a sweeter, more nuanced flavor when cooked. Understanding this biochemistry allows chefs and home cooks to manipulate fennel's taste through various preparation methods, from raw applications to slow roasting or braising.

Culinary Applications and Modern Relevance

Fennel's versatility in the kitchen is remarkable, with all parts of the plant offering distinct culinary contributions. The bulb, often referred to as Florence fennel or finocchio, is prized for its crisp texture and mild sweetness when raw, making it an excellent addition to salads, slaws, and carpaccios. When cooked, the bulb softens and caramelizes beautifully, pairing exceptionally well with fatty meats like pork and duck, or as a base for gratins and braises.

The feathery fronds serve as a delicate herb, lending a fresh, anise-like finish to seafood, poultry, and vegetable dishes, or can be incorporated into sauces and vinaigrettes. Fennel seeds are a fundamental spice in many cuisines, used whole or ground in spice blends, baked goods, liqueurs, and as a digestive aid in teas. In modern gastronomy, fennel is celebrated for its ability to add complexity and brightness to dishes, and its perceived health benefits continue to drive interest in its use as a functional food ingredient.

Nutritional Profile and Health Perspectives

Fennel is not only flavorful but also offers a respectable nutritional profile. It is a good source of dietary fiber, which aids in digestion and promotes satiety. The plant is also rich in essential vitamins and minerals, notably vitamin C, a powerful antioxidant crucial for immune function and skin health, and potassium, important for maintaining healthy blood pressure.

Furthermore, fennel contains various phytonutrients, including flavonoids and phenolic acids, which exhibit antioxidant and anti-inflammatory properties. Historically, fennel seeds have been used in traditional medicine to alleviate digestive discomfort, such as bloating and gas, a practice supported by some modern research into its carminative effects. Its low caloric content and high nutrient density make it a valuable component of a healthy diet, aligning with contemporary trends towards wellness-focused eating.
